What is a Private Psychiatry Clinic?
A private psychiatry clinic is a specific healthcare center that offers mental health services to clients handling different mental conditions. Unlike public psychiatric services frequently moneyed by government bodies, private clinics are operated for revenue and charge costs for their services. These clinics use a variety of treatments and treatments customized to satisfy specific client requirements.
Features of Private Psychiatry Clinics
Personalized Care: Private clinics usually provide a more tailored approach to treatment, permitting for longer consultations and extensive evaluations.

Range of Services: They supply a large range of services, consisting of therapy sessions, medication management, and mental evaluations.

Comfy Environment: Many private clinics are created to offer a safe and comfortable environment, lowering the stress and anxiety often related to seeking mental health treatment.

Reduced Waiting Times: Patients often deal with much shorter waiting times for visits compared to public mental health services.

Privacy: Private centers highlight patient privacy, which can motivate individuals to look for aid without worry of stigma.

1. Access to Specialized Professionals
Private centers frequently use an extremely knowledgeable team of mental health specialists, consisting of psychiatrists, psychologists, and accredited therapists. This provides clients with access to specialized care customized to their specific needs.
2. Versatility in Appointments
Private clinics usually offer more versatile appointment schedules, making it possible for clients to organize sessions that suit their individual and work lives.
3. Improved Privacy
Many individuals choose the discreet nature of private centers, where they can seek help without feeling judged by their community or experiencing prolonged administrative processes.
4. Concentrate On Holistic Treatment
Lots of private clinics adopt a multi-faceted method to mental health treatment, emphasizing a combination of medication, therapy, way of life modifications, and health practices.
5. Much Better Follow-up Care
With fewer clients to manage, medical professionals at private centers might supply more mindful follow-up care and support, making sure that patients remain on track with their recovery plans.

How do I find a private psychiatry clinic?
You can start by browsing online or requesting for recommendations from trusted doctor. Evaluating patient testimonials can also help guide your option.
2. Is treatment in a private clinic covered by insurance coverage?
Numerous private psychiatry clinics accept health insurance coverage, however coverage can vary. Patients ought to consult their insurance provider to understand their advantages.
3. What should I anticipate during my first visit?
Throughout your first check out, anticipate an extensive assessment, consisting of medical history and present signs. The psychiatrist will talk about treatment alternatives and develop an individualized plan.
4. Can private centers use emergency services?
While some private centers might use crisis intervention, not all centers are equipped to manage emergency scenarios. It is crucial to ask about available services beforehand.
5. How frequently will I need to go to a private psychiatry clinic?
The frequency of visits varies depending upon specific requirements, treatment plans, and reaction to treatment. Routine check-ins are usually encouraged to keep track of development.
